The cheapest way if you don't have any aux input or Bluetooth would be to buy a £10 ish FM transmitter to plug into the phone and play its output via an FM radio channel.
However if you haven't got Bluetooth I'd recommend killing two birds with one stone and fitting a £150 ish Parrott kit then you can both stream music and take hands free calls.
Pretty sure that if you haven't got one then you can retro fit it. This will allow you to connect to the phone with a 3.5mm jack cable - around £6 from Tesco however the volume can be a little low.
